Palazzo Chupi, the Pink Palace in the Sky, to Host Bruce High Quality Foundation Gala

Vito Schanbel has a long and well-documented relationship with the semi-anonymous art world pranksters-turned-kingpins of the Bruce High Quality Foundation. The son of Julian, who's been a veritable art world figure in his own right since starting to deal at the age of 16, met the collective at Kennedy airport at 2003, after Mr. Schnabel asked them to buy him a bottle of champagne, because he was at the time underage. If that's not a classic art world meet-cute, I don't know what is.

Schnabel Vindicated! After Decades, MoMA Acquires a Painting by the Man in Pajamas

They must be really living it up at Palazzo Chupi this morning. Last night, at long last, the Museum of Modern Art announced that it has finally acquired a painting by the extremely famous 1980s scene-making artist, Julian Schnabel. To provide some justification, because apparently someone has to, Ann Temkin, MoMA's chief curator of painting and sculpture, said that he's all the rage among the young guys these days, and that “We’re always looking at art, inevitably, with today’s eyes.”
